Academic Rheumatologist

Mayo Clinic is a top-ranked healthcare provider seeking an academic rheumatologist to join their Division of Rheumatology in Jacksonville, Florida. The role involves developing and delivering cellular therapies for autoimmune diseases while maintaining high-quality patient care and satisfaction.

Responsibilities

The Division seeks candidates with strong clinical and research skills with a strong interest in developing and delivering emerging cellular therapies to treat autoimmune disease
The Division seeks to expand an active clinical and research program for the treatment of serious and complex autoimmune diseases including Systemic Sclerosis, Vasculitis, Lupus, Inflammatory myopathies, Interstitial lung disease, Inflammatory Arthritis, and Spondyloarthropathies
A track record of clinical experience and academic interests would be an asset
The successful candidate will work effectively and collaboratively with colleagues and patients while maintaining a high quality of patient care and high patient satisfaction
An interest in innovative clinical trials, epidemiologic studies and cellular therapy would be preferred but not required

Qualification

Board certified in RheumatologyAccredited Rheumatology fellowshipClinical care excellenceInterest in clinical trialsCollaborative work

Required

Certification by the ABIM (or Board eligible) in Rheumatology
Completion of an accredited Rheumatology fellowship
Record of interest and excellence in the clinical care of patients
Eligible candidates must be board certified/eligible in Rheumatology
Eligible for medical licensure in Florida
